TESCOM Adjusts Teaching Job Interviews, Relocates Exercises to KWASU Conference Centre

Date: 2025-02-25

The Kwara State Teaching Service Commission (TESCOM) has revised the schedule for the screening and interview process of applicants for its ongoing teaching job recruitment.

Key adjustments include relocating all screening and interview activities to the KWASU Conference Centre , a centralised venue to streamline operations. The interviews officially commenced on Tuesday, with the first phase focusing on applicants from Asa, Ilorin East, Ilorin South, and Oke Ero local government areas .

TESCOM will continue to update candidates via its recruitment portal on further details, including dates for subsequent phases.
